Features to Look for in an Air Quality Monitor
When selecting an air quality monitor, consider the following features:
- Measurement accuracy: Ensure the device accurately measures particulate matter (PM2.5 and PM10), volatile organic compounds (VOCs), carbon dioxide (CO2), and other pollutants.
- Range of measurements: A wider range allows for better monitoring of different types of pollutants, including mold spores, bacteria, and allergens.
- User interface: An easy-to-use display with clear readings makes it easier to understand the air quality levels.
- Alert system: A built-in alarm can notify you when air quality drops below acceptable levels.
- Data logging and reporting: The ability to save data over time helps in identifying trends and improving air quality practices.

Q: Can indoor air quality monitors detect mold spores?
- A: Some devices can detect particulate matter that may include mold spores, but they are not specifically designed to measure mold spore concentrations. For accurate mold detection, consider using a dedicated mold testing kit.
